If men are to respect each other for what they are, they must cease to respect each other for what they own.
A.J.P. Taylor (1906–1990), British historian, Politicians, Socialism and Historians (1980), Jay p.357
How many people do you respect for what they are? Not for what power they can exercise, and not for what flash they can display?
This is difficult in a consumerist society where what we own (and whose labels and which brands we flaunt) is thought to be what defines people.
